Package de.hybris.platform.task.logging
Class ProcessEngineLoggingCtx
java.lang.Object
de.hybris.platform.task.logging.ProcessEngineLoggingCtx
- All Implemented Interfaces:
TaskLoggingCtx
Logs steps to file.
-
Constructor Summary
ConstructorsConstructorDescriptionProcessEngineLoggingCtx(ProcessTaskModel task, ModelService modelService) ProcessEngineLoggingCtx(ProcessTaskModel task, ModelService modelService, org.springframework.transaction.support.TransactionTemplate transactionTemplate) Deprecated, for removal: This API element is subject to removal in a future version. -
Method Summary
Modifier and TypeMethodDescriptionprotected MediaFileLogListenervoidvoidregisterExecutionInfo(Date startDate, String statusCode, String action) protected voidsaveAsTaskLogModel(BusinessProcessModel process, String loggedMessages)
-
Constructor Details
-
ProcessEngineLoggingCtx
-
ProcessEngineLoggingCtx
@Deprecated(since="6.7", forRemoval=true) public ProcessEngineLoggingCtx(ProcessTaskModel task, ModelService modelService, org.springframework.transaction.support.TransactionTemplate transactionTemplate) Deprecated, for removal: This API element is subject to removal in a future version.since 6.7, useProcessEngineLoggingCtx(ProcessTaskModel, ModelService)instead
-
-
Method Details
-
createFileLogListener
-
registerExecutionInfo
-
finishAndClose
public void finishAndClose()- Specified by:
finishAndClosein interfaceTaskLoggingCtx
-
saveAsTaskLogModel
-
ProcessEngineLoggingCtx(ProcessTaskModel, ModelService)instead